What Does Over 8.5 Corners Mean in Football Betting?

Over 8.5 Corners means you are betting that the total number of corners in a match will be 9 or more.

  • If the match ends with 9+ corners, your bet wins.
  • If the match ends with 8 or fewer corners, your bet loses.

The count includes both teams combined.


Team-Based Detailed Explanation (Example: Manchester City)

To make it simple, let’s use Manchester City, a team known for dominating possession, creating attacks, and forcing opponents back — which usually leads to many corners.

Why Man City Matches Often Produce Corners

  • City take many shots, forcing saves or blocks → corners
  • They attack mostly from wide areas → crosses blocked → corners
  • Opponents defend deep → frequently clear the ball behind the goal → corners

Examples of Over 8.5 Corners Using Manchester City

Example 1: Winning Scenario

Match: Man City vs Tottenham
Corners:

  • Man City: 7
  • Tottenham: 3

Total Corners = 7 + 3 = 10
Since 10 ≥ 9, Over 8.5 Wins.


Example 2: Losing Scenario

Match: Man City vs Wolves
Corners:

  • Man City: 5
  • Wolves: 2

Total Corners = 7
Since 7 < 9, Over 8.5 Loses.


Example 3: Close Call

Match: Man City vs Aston Villa
Corners:

  • Man City: 4
  • Aston Villa: 5

Total Corners = 9
Over 8.5 wins by 1 corner.


When Over 8.5 Corners Is a Strong Bet

Choose Over 8.5 when:

1. One team attacks a lot

Teams like Man City, Liverpool, Bayern, or PSG generate many corners.

2. Opponent defends deep

Low-block teams clear many balls → more corners.

3. Weather conditions

Rain often leads to slips and blocks → corners increase.

4. Must-win matches

High intensity = more shots, more clearances, more corners.

5. Teams with strong wing play

Cross-heavy teams push corner counts up.


Betting Tips for Over 8.5 Corners

1. Study Team Corner Averages

• Man City average 6–8 corners per match
• High-corner leagues: EPL, Serie A, UCL

If both teams combine for at least 9–12 average corners, this market is ideal.


2. Check Attack vs Defense Style

  • Attacking team + defensive opponent = high corners
  • Two defensive teams = risky for Over 8.5

3. In-Play Corner Betting

If the match has 4–5 corners by 25th minute, Over 8.5 becomes very likely.


4. Shots on Target More Corners

More shots → more deflections → corners.

Look at live stats:

  • High shots
  • Many crosses
  • Heavy pressure

All signal a good Over bet.


5. Stadium Factors

Small pitches and windy stadiums often create more corners.
